Consider each ratio situation:
In one classroom, the ratio of the number of boys to the number of girls is 4:3.
The ratio of the lengths of the 2 sides of a right triangle that form the right angle is 8:6.
At the time of birth, the ratio of the number of boys born to the number of girls born is 107 to 100.
The ratio of the length of the diagonal of a rectangle to a side length is 15:12.
A shade of green paint is created by mixing 2 cans of blue paint with 1.5 cans of yellow paint.

Choose one of the ratio situations above. Create 3 equivalent ratios. Show or explain how you know they are equivalent.
